| 3.3 | Aroma | Appearance | Flavor | Palate | Overall | | 6/10 | 4/5 | 7/10 | 4/5 | 12/20 | Jul 6, 2005 22oz bottle: Slightly hazy yellow with a medium white head, nice lacing, that lasts for the duration of the beer. Aroma is mild hops - light citrus, buttery pine, grass, and a hint of caramel and grain. Taste is pretty much the same - mild citrus, grass, medium bitter hops, with notes of caramel, and sweet grains. The grains come out more in the flavor, with a nice clean and crisp grain taste, not a bad mealy grain taste. Light-medium bodied, medium carbonation, good round mouthfeel, balanced. tiggmtl (4311),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ada
